Ordinals
beta
Address 3NgHpAZS2n9JoW29nyy6g6hiFaW3YXxBkQ
sat balance
12653
runes balances
outputs
a9fb3981904f40e0b09d2954549053c11c4bb86f8719986aab28b90759dcd589:1